And because of our closeness, I feel comfortable telling you about, well...my fantastic new deodorant. As you may or may not know, I'm a sweater. Not a cardigan; I'm a person who sweats a lot. And I've always been kind of obsessed with Certain Dri, that prescription-level, over the counter anti-perspirant that keeps you dry for, like, four days. I mean, I've worn this stuff for every speaking engagement I've ever done. But I've always been more a bit concerned about the levels of potentially harmful chemicals in Certain Dri--especially aluminum, which some folks think may lead to cancer (it's not been proven, but still). So, I squealed when LaVanila, the makers of one of my favorite candles of all time, recently debuted LaVanila The Healthy Deodorant ($18). It's a serious-business, clinical-strength deodorant like Certain Dri, but it's 100% NATURAL! I mean, absolutely no parabens, sulfates, synthetic dyes, pthalates, aluminum, or anything bad. That, and it comes in all the deliciously chic scents that the candles come in, including Pure Vanilla, Vanilla Coconut, Vanilla Grapefruit, and Vanilla Lavender (my fave). So, so, so exciting. Girls, not only does it keep me dry for days, the scents totally have that chic-Parisian-girl-stealing-off-to-meet-her-secret-lover-at-a-dusky-Left-Bank-bookstore feel to them. Perfection.
